A winter storm is expected to impact the region on Friday, bringing snow during the day and transitioning to a mix of wintry precipitation by evening. Daytime snow will gradually increase in intensity before becoming mixed with sleet and freezing rain overnight as temperatures dip to around 25°F.
Forecasters are predicting a 90% chance of precipitation, with total snow and ice accumulations expected to range between 1 and 3 inches. Winds will remain light and variable throughout the day and evening.
Travelers should exercise caution, as roads may become slick and hazardous. Stay tuned to local weather updates for the latest on this developing storm.
